What Aviator Crash Game Actually Does
Spribe built Aviator around one core loop: a plane takes off, a multiplier climbs in real time, and you cash out before the plane flies away. Miss the window and the round pays nothing. What sets it apart is the dual-bet system — you can place two separate wagers per round, cash one out early for a safe return and let the
other ride for a higher multiplier. The provably fair algorithm means every crash point is generated transparently, not by the house mid-round. RTP information is shown directly inside the game interface where Spribe exposes it, so check there for the current figure.
